Output 95868051d824f6683803b82fa9d15fc366873146b4598b62a6ffef154532fc48:19

value
95603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434bec8914c4c7072f64a4a06b1723ab8e09396f OP_EQUAL
address
37pr9gkE3aFKbusWtVPXXTmYTKShVa1LCG
transaction
95868051d824f6683803b82fa9d15fc366873146b4598b62a6ffef154532fc48
spent
true